Responsibilities, included but not limited to:
  • Meticulously review AP invoices to ensure accurate and precise GL entries during AP close process.  Coordinate approvals from relevant departments and facilitate the Controller’s review of the AP schedule.  Take charge of scheduling AP payments ensuring timely and efficient transactions. 
  • Set up new vendors using vendor forms and issue purchase orders (after review), as applicable.
  • Maintain the general ledger of the company.
  • Prepare journal entries and reconciliations for Investments, fixed assets, prepaids, payroll, and various accruals.
  • During the monthly close process assist with clinical accruals.
  • Complete balance sheet reconciliations to close the books in a timely manner.
  • Ensure timely and accurate month-end, quarter-end, and year-end closing in accordance with US GAAP
  • Ensure accuracy of financial transactions and ensure processes align with company accounting policies and procedures.
  • Assist with SOX 404(a) testing of controls related to assigned areas and SEC reporting, as needed.
  • Assist with Quarterly and Annual external audits by analyzing general ledger accounts and providing information to the auditors.
  • Direct the preparation of schedules for the external audit related to their areas of responsibility.
  • Organize the preparation of the annual 1099 forms for the vendors as well as other areas of tax compliance.
  • Support the Controller with SEC reporting including preparation of support schedules and updating Wdesk SEC filing platform.
  • Compile detailed expense and cash flow forecasts for the consolidated budget on a quarterly basis.
  • Assist with Transfer Agent system and maintain common stock outstanding shares and tie out to filings. This includes supporting the Controller in maintaining the equity plan software system for accounting purposes (including the filing of Forms 3 and 4 for directors and officers) as well as its optionee features including tie ins to payroll and broker support.
  • Assist in the preparation of financial reports such as financial statements; 10K and 10Q F-section including help in the footnotes as well.
  • Perform special projects and ad hoc requests within the Accounting team, including policy and procedure documentation and data analysis to inform the business.
